Sound Advice on Buying and Selling Businesses

Knowledgeable advice is another area where the help of tax practitioner Cape Town could prove invaluable. An accountant could help you obtain an objective valuation on any new business venture you may be interested in acquiring.

Perhaps you’ve reached the stage in your endeavor where you feel you’re ready to move onto the next great business opportunity. An accountant’s consult could help you obtain a realistic picture of what your running concern would be worth. Partnering with an accountant would also ensure that you get the best deal out of your current business’s sale. There is often more to be considered than just the “ticket price”, as a bulk payment may bear a more significant tax implication than a staggered payment plan, for example. 

With the help of an accountant, you can be sure that all your records are in order and that the relevant financial information is available to potential buyers.
